Abstract in different language: This paper deals with study of operating states for AC traction substation. The selected topology of traction substation is described in paper. The topology suitability is discussed with the respect to industrial component parameters (25kV / 50 Hz, substation power 12.5MVA, 3 kV DC-link, switching frequency 250 Hz). The basic theory of power balancing and power quality is documented on phasor diagramand simulation results. The simulation results document selected operation states of electronic balancer based on Cascaded H-bridge converter with PS-PWM.
